Huntingdonshire Parishes - Little Catworth

 

Brief Description:

CATWORTH (LITTLE), a chapelry in the parish of LONG STOW, hundred of LEIGHTONSTONE, county of HUNTINGDON, 3¾ miles (N. by E.) from Kimbolton. The population is returned with the parish.

This extract is from "Samuel Lewis Topographical Gazeetter - 1831"
Hundred:
LEIGHTONSTONE
Registration District:
Little Catworth was originally in the St. Neots Registration District from 1st July 1837. Subsequently it became part of the Kimbolton sub-District, but it is now directly under the Huntingdon District.

First Appearance of Name:
Catworth - Domesday Book - 1086.
